I always thought it would be neat to have a Miata specific class of racing where all participants used the exact same turbo and it was up to the racer to make the most of it.
There is a class in NMRA that all participants have to run a particular style of intake, and have just a few choices of centrifugal supercharger that they can run. It started out as an entry level class, but in just a few years the cars got really fast.
